The Commonwealth of Massachusetts William Francis Galvin, Secretary of the Commonwealth Public Records Division Rebecca S. Murray Supervisor of Records March 1, 2021 SPR21/0383 Jennifer M. Staples, Esq. Chief Legal Counsel Department of Massachusetts State Police 470 Worcester Road Framingham, MA 01702 Dear Attorney Staples: I have received the petition of Jim Haddadin of NBC10 Boston appealing the nonresponse of the Department of Massachusetts State Police (Department) to a request for public records. See G. L. c. 66, § 10A; see also 950 C.M.R. 32.08(1). On January 28, 2021, Mr. Haddadin submitted a request for a report relating to an identified January 15, 2021 incident. Claiming to not yet have received responsive records, Mr. Haddadin petitioned this office and this appeal, SPR21/0383, was opened as a result. It is my understanding no further response has been provided. Accordingly, the Department is ordered to provide Mr. Haddadin with a response to the request provided in a manner consistent with the Public Records Law and its Access Regulations within ten (10) business days. It is preferable to send an electronic copy of this response to this office at pre@sec.state.ma.us. Mr. Haddadin may appeal the substantive nature of the Department’s response within ninety (90) days. See 950 C.M.R. 32.08(1). Sincerely, Rebecca S.
